The Power of Authentic Narratives in Animation

People are drawn to stories they can see themselves in. Authentic narratives in animation provide a mirror reflecting diverse walks of life. Think of classics like “Coco” or “Spirited Away.” These aren’t just animated features; they’re pulsating tales that dig deep into cultural roots, uncovering heartfelt truths. Authentic narratives engage viewers, allowing them to feel connected, not just to the story but also to each other. Imagine a tapestry woven with threads from myriad cultures and backgrounds. Animation, with its boundless potential, has the power to encompass this vast diversity and portray it in its most genuine form. It’s no longer just about entertainment. It’s about making a statement—about transcending boundaries, sparking discussions, and leaving an indelible mark on society’s collective consciousness.
